Is there a way to mount the partition that contain the 1st boot image i.e the bmp one not the mvi files, and replace it with a different bootlogo image without using the usb method, just like we do with the dreambox images.
mout -o remount, rw /boot
change the .jpg files and issue again
mount -o remount, ro /boot
